CMD INVESTS £1/4 MILLION IN NEW MACHINE AS PART OF FACTORY UPGRADE

We have invested in a new £1/4m TRUMPF CNC metal punch as part of an asset renewal strategy for our UK manufacturing capability. The new machine will be used in the production of a wide variety of our power distribution systems and workstation power products at our Rotherham factory. The Functionality of Automatic Transfer Switches in Home Systems

Automatic transfer switches (ATS) serve as a crucial component in home power systems. They manage the seamless transition between a home’s main power source and a backup generator. This functionality is essential during power outages. When the grid fails, the ATS detects the disruption. It automatically disconnects from the grid and engages the generator within seconds. This rapid response helps prevent damage to sensitive electronics.

Installation Considerations for Whole House Generator Systems

When considering a whole house generator system, the installation process is crucial. An automatic transfer switch (ATS) is a vital component. It connects the generator to the home’s electrical system. According to the U.S. Department of Energy, nearly 30% of households lose power at least once a year. An ATS ensures that power restoration is seamless, providing peace of mind during outages.

Installation involves several key considerations. First, the generator size must match the home’s power needs. The American Society of Heating, Refrigerating and Air-Conditioning Engineers recommends sizing the generator for at least 80% of the home's peak load. The location is also significant; it should be away from windows to avoid carbon monoxide risk. Furthermore, proper wiring and grounding are essential for safety and efficiency.

Local codes can complicate installation. Each municipality may have different regulations. Homeowners must verify these requirements, which can impact the overall cost and timeline. Misunderstandings here can lead to delays or unsafe installations. Professional consultation is advised to navigate these complexities effectively.

Maintenance Tips for Ensuring Optimal Generator Performance

Maintaining your whole house generator is crucial for optimal performance. Regular checks can prevent unexpected breakdowns. Start by inspecting the battery. A weak battery can lead to operational failures when you need it most. Clean the terminals and ensure all connections are tight. It's small tasks like this that can make a big difference.

Fuel quality should also be a priority. Stale or contaminated fuel can impair generator efficiency. Your generator's fuel tank needs regular inspection. If necessary, empty the tank and refill it with fresh fuel. Regularly checking oil levels is equally important. Low oil can cause damage before you even realize it's an issue.

Don’t overlook the air filter. A clogged air filter restricts airflow, affecting performance. Clean or replace it as needed. Consider scheduling professional maintenance at least once a year.
